Can a FOIP request be made for the notes of a mediator appointed by the Minister of Employment and Immigration?

• Since mediators are contractors, they are considered to be employees of Alberta Employment and Immigration under the FOIP Act (section 1(e)). The FOIP Act applies to the records they create. • If a party to the mediation (the union or employer) requested the records, the information supplied by that party could be released. The labour relations information supplied by the other party would be severed under section 16. None of the information would be released to others not involved in the mediation.  more
